Hey Guys,
Really need help! Mine is a 97 Neon with 164K kms. A few weeks ago problem started when the car started to give a shake/jerk while driving, then engine started to shut off at signal lights until it died completely. I found out that the Fuel Pump was gone so I replaced it. I also replaced Timing Belt and water pump at the same time.
After this - it ran smoothly for a while. Then it started to give jerks again. Funny thing is - it doesn't follow any pattern. It might give 2-3 jerks one day then absolutely nothing happens for the next few days. Since last week - it started to shut off at signal lights or as I'm slowing down. When I try to start - it starts right away. Once again - no specific patterns.
I showed it to my mechanic just to get a second opinion. Even though it's giving the same symptoms as it did when the fuel pump failed - the mechanic thinks it has nothing to do with fuel pump this time. According to him - if it were the fuel pump - the car wouldn't have started back again.
I just cannot understand what could possibly go wrong. I put brand new Fuel Pump just to avoid any circumstances from rebuild ones.
Also, this evening when I tried to start the car - it cranked a little longer than usual time - then it started. I turned it off - tried to re-start - NO PROBLEM! Turned it off again and restarted - no problem.

Any ideas??? I'm getting completely confused!

Also, I cannot get the PCM codes as the "Service" light does not lit. Can anyone tell me how to fix that? Is there any bulb I need to replace? Or need to fix something in PCM box?

First, remove the dash bezel. Then there are 4 torx bits holding the cover on the guage pod. I forget what size they are. Remove them. Then pull out the whole assembly and on the back of it there will be a 194 bulb (I beleive) for the CEL.

And I'm going to guess your Manifold Absolute Preussure sensor (MAP) sensor is bad or going bad. You may also want to check you Idle Air Control (IAC) and Throttle Position Sesors (TPS). MAP sensor will make it run like crap and could cause it to stall out. IAC will do the same thing if the plunger is not making a good seal. And if the TPS is going bad it could also cause jerks and rough idle.

Also are you an sutomatic transmission or a manual? Because the jerks and stalling could also stem from an issue with the tranny. Especially if it's an ATX that is in need of service.

simaler problem with my 98' . first of all get back to the basics, if the cel dosn't work ck. fuse first dont pull apert dash bulb rearley burns out. turn the key on cel lite should come on for about 3-5 seconds if it comes on go to next step.no problem with communacation.if the fuse is blown check for shorted power supply to ecm/bcm. the problem that pleged my neon wast intermitted stall or stumble for months of testing this and that .speed sensor cam & crank sensor all related. all recive 8 volt refrance from ecm . about 800.00 later still stall whenever opened wire harnace at the back of cyclinder head at the tee and i found the gremlin white wire with black tracer beared would touch cyc.head and short out and cause stumble /stall. 0.00 dollars to fix just time the wire the was shrted was the 8 volt refrance to speed/ crk/ cam/ sensors !!! cars been fine for three weeks
